There is hardly a statistic that our partner portal Procyclingstats.com does not have. Among other things, there is a detailed evaluation of the racing bike brands and the victories this year, which we are focussing on here.
The 2025 victory statistics show Specialized as the clear top dog with 202 victories across all road cycling categories (men & women combined - from the elite to the junior classes). The American brand spreads its victories across twelve teams, including top teams such as Red Bull - BORA - hansgrohe, Soudal Quick-Step and Team SD Worx - Protime. This broad positioning gives Specialized a dominant position in both men's and women's cycling.
Colnago achieved second place with 125 victories, concentrating on fewer teams. UAE Team Emirates - XRG and UAE Team ADQ form the backbone of the traditional Italian brand. Trek completes the podium with 87 victories and relies on teams such as Lidl - Trek, which is active in both the men's and women's categories. The American brand utilises a balanced strategy between WorldTour teams and Continental teams.
Broken down into the men's and women's elite, a similar picture emerges - albeit slightly differentiated. In the men's category, Specialized is clearly ahead of the competition with 106 victories. Red Bull - BORA - hansgrohe and Soudal Quick-Step contribute significantly to this success. Colnago achieved 97 victories in the men's race, mainly through UAE Team Emirates - XRG. Trek follows in third place with 66 victories, with Lidl - Trek as the main contributor. Cervélo and Factor complete the top 5 with 50 and 41 victories respectively.
Specialised dominated the women's race even more with 91 victories. Team SD Worx - Protime, AG Insurance - Soudal Team and FDJ - SUEZ form the foundation of this success. Canyon achieves 35 successes in women's cycling and positions itself as the second strongest brand. CANYON//SRAM zondacrypto, Fenix-Deceuninck and Movistar successfully use the German bikes. Colnago follows in third place with 28 victories through UAE Team ADQ.
The distribution of victories shows the different market strategies of the manufacturers. Specialized pursues a broad strategy with many teams from different categories. This approach enables maximum visibility and data collection from different racing situations. Colnago favours quality over quantity with a few, but very successful teams.
Smaller brands such as XDS (32 victories), Van Rysel (26 victories) and Pardus (25 victories) show that specialised approaches can also be successful. XDS concentrates on the XDS Astana Team, Van Rysel exclusively equips the Decathlon AG2R La Mondiale Team. This focused strategy enables intensive development partnerships and optimised coordination between riders and equipment.
